Analyzing base stations and antennas using drones and AI
Easily check high-altitude installation equipment
Scheduled for official release later this year
On the 23rd, Samsung Electronics unveiled a solution that optimizes 5G network performance by analyzing the installation status of base stations and antennas using drones and AI.

Samsung Electronics demonstrated a solution that uses drones to capture images of base station and antenna system installations in Suwon Digital City, Gyeonggi Province, where multiple 5G base stations and antennas are installed, transmits the images to a server, and then uses AI to analyze whether the base stations and antennas are maintained at the optimal angle, transmitting the results in real time to field workers.
The installation angle of base stations and antennas affects service coverage and the degree of interference with adjacent cells. Previously, multiple engineers had to visit each station individually and use heavy measuring equipment to measure the signals directly. This was costly and time-consuming, and the resulting measurements were prone to error.
Samsung Electronics' latest solution uses drones to measure the installation angles of base stations and antennas, making it easy to check equipment installed at high altitudes, such as on buildings, without compromising worker safety. Furthermore, close-up photography of the equipment is possible, minimizing measurement errors.
This solution is scheduled for official release later this year.
